Equipment
A skilled auto locksmith should have the right equipment to do their job effectively. They should have a variety of small and large tools including Allen wrenches and nut drivers, and a 2-1 wedge. A lock pick set is also necessary, as it contains several picks that work with different pin configurations. A good starter kit should include a diamond pick, a hook pick and a pick rake. Locksmiths should also have an instrument for hand-held use which can improve their visibility when working in tight places and handling small objects.
The key breaking inside the lock is one of the most frequent issues locksmiths will encounter. This can be due to a variety of factors however, it is usually due to wear and tear. Over time the brass blade and the wafers which control it wear out. It becomes impossible to turn the lock. A professional locksmith will replace the key cylinder and remove the broken piece. This will allow you to gain access to your vehicle.
Immobilizer re-flashing can be another service provided by a number of locksmiths in the car. This process involves replacing the chip inside a vehicle's responder or fob with a new chip that is reprogrammed to work with the specific car model. This allows the locksmith to reopen the car without causing damage to its internal systems.
Some auto locksmiths utilize advanced diagnostic tools to resolve issues with remote control units and other electronic components of vehicles. These tools can retrieve errors codes, monitor the readings of sensors, and reprogram electronic components. These tools can be costly however they offer many advantages over traditional tools.
A skilled auto locksmith may also employ a tension tool, a tool to remove keys that are damaged from lock-cylinders and a cutting machine for keys. These tools will enable them to create replacement keys for most automobile models, as well as duplicate existing ones. locksmith near me automotive will be able decode automotive locks and create new keys for complex vehicles. They can create transponder key, which is utilized in newer vehicles to stop theft.

Pricing
Ask about the pricing structure of locksmiths when searching for one. This is a complex topic that is influenced by a variety of factors, such as the time of day you need assistance as well as the distance they will need to travel, and what type of lock you require. It is also important to ensure that the estimate you receive includes all the services they are offering in order to ensure there is no confusion as to what to expect.
You can find out more about their prices by visiting their website or calling them to ask about their rates. This is important because it can save you money in the long run by avoiding hidden costs. It is also recommended to read the reviews from customers on the website to see what other people have said about the company.
Ask the locksmith about their experience. They will have seen everything and be able to give better advice than someone new to the field. They'll also have a more knowledge of the most recent technology and will be able to work effectively with it.
Many locksmiths charge a fee for a service call that goes beyond their normal services. The cost is typically between $100 to $200. It can be more if the service is urgent or requires long distance travel.
There are several factors that affect the cost of locksmith services, including the size and price of the market, the amount of competition, and costs of materials and labor. Comparing prices is the best way to figure out the price that is most suitable for you.
